3D Printing in Dental Surgery



To enhance the field of dental surgery, you can discover the subtopic of 3D printing in oral surgery. This cutting-edge modern technology has the potential to reinvent the means oral doctors operate and treat patients. Below are four crucial ways in which 3D printing is forming the area:

- ** Custom-made Surgical Guides **: 3D printing enables the production of extremely precise and patient-specific medical overviews, enhancing the precision and efficiency of treatments.

- ** Implant Prosthetics **: With 3D printing, oral doctors can produce personalized implant prosthetics that perfectly fit a client's distinct anatomy, leading to much better end results and person complete satisfaction.

-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, reducing the requirement for traditional grafting methods and boosting healing and recovery time.

- ** Education and Training **: 3D printing can be made use of to create realistic medical designs for academic functions, allowing dental specialists to practice complex procedures prior to performing them on people.

With its prospective to improve precision, personalization, and training, 3D printing is an exciting development in the field of oral surgery.
